App Streaming:Manage users

Last Updated:Jan 17, 2025

You can create users and maintain user information on the Users page in the App Streaming console. When you assign users to cloud apps, you need the user information. You can maintain the basic information of a user, such as the username and email address. You can also perform other operations, such as resetting the password, locking the user, and viewing the app usage statistics of the user.

Important

App Streaming has a centralized control plane in Singapore, which will be used to centrally manage the user account information you create and maintain on the console. The account information you create will be stored and processed in Singapore.

Create users

  1. Log on to the App Streaming console.

  2. In the left-side navigation pane, click Users.

  3. In the upper-left corner of the Users page, click Created User.

  4. In the Created User panel, perform the following operations:

    • If you want to create users one by one, click the Manual Entry tab, configure the parameters on the tab, and then click Created User.

    • If you want to create multiple users at a time, click the Batch Entry tab and upload a CSV file that meets the format requirements.

What to do next

  • After you create users, App Streaming automatically generates passwords for the users. If you want to reset the password of a user, find the user on the Users page and click Reset Password in the Actions column. After you reset the password of a user, App Streaming sends the new password to the email address of the user.

  • If you want to deny access from a user to cloud apps, find the user on the Users page and click Lock in the Actions column.

  • If you want to unlock a user, find the user on the Users page and click Unlock in the Actions column.

  • If you want to delete a user, find the user on the Users page and click Delete in the Actions column.

  • If you want to assign cloud apps to a user, find the user on the Users page and click View/Assign Apps in the Actions column. Then, you can add a delivery group for the user on the Authorize by Group tab to grant the user the permissions to use all cloud apps in the delivery group. You can also add cloud apps for the user on the Authorize by Apps tab.

  • If you want to view the app usage statistics of a user, find the user on the Users page and click View App Usage in the Actions column. On the By User Behavior page, you can view the total access duration of frequently used cloud apps and the hourly usage statistics of cloud apps.

  • If you want to perform the preceding operations on multiple users at a time, select the users on the Users page and click Reset Password, Lock, Unlock, or Delete below the user list.
